Globe Village Auto Spa

Self Service Car Wash in Fall River, Massachusetts

Globe Village Auto Spa self service car wash in Fall River, Massachusetts
4.3Google Reviews

1225 Dwelly St, Fall River, MA 02724

Fall River, Massachusetts 02724

Closed
Current Local Time: EDT

Report a problem with this listing

User Reviews

0%recommend0 reviews
Recent Comments
No reviews yet. Be the first to leave one!

More Self Service Car Washes in Massachusetts

Discover other amazing self service car washes and auto wash stations in Massachusetts